“Green hydrogen” plays an important role in the energy transition. We have been a partner of the Baden-Württemberg Center for Solar Energy and Hydrogen Research (ZSW) since 2020 and are developing solutions for “electrolysis made in Baden-Württemberg” as part of the “BW-Elektrolyse” research project.
Frequency converters and rectifiers are needed to produce hydrogen under industrial conditions.
This speaks for the use of EMA inverters:
- Stable output current at every load point
- High efficiency
- Little to no mains feedback
- Easily scalable
- “Made in Germany”
